What are the methods of nursing for acute pelvic inflammatory disease?

Generally, there are many clinical symptoms of acute pelvic inflammatory disease, such as fever, chills, abdominal pain, fatigue, loss of appetite, increased leucorrhea, etc. Therefore, patients with acute pelvic inflammatory disease should be actively prevented and treated, and they should also take good care of the disease to avoid recurrence. So, what are the methods of nursing for acute pelvic inflammatory disease?

1. Pay attention to the amount, quality, color and taste of leucorrhea.

If the amount of leucorrhea is large, the color is yellow and thick, and it has a foul odor, it means that the condition is serious. If the leucorrhea changes from yellow to white or light yellow, the amount changes from large to small, and the taste tends to be normal and slightly sour, it means that the condition has improved.

3. Do not take antibiotics on your own

Long-term use may cause disturbance of vaginal flora, which may increase vaginal discharge and appear as white dregs-like vaginal discharge. At this time, you should go to the hospital immediately to rule out fungal vaginitis.

4. Pay attention to diet adjustment

Nutrition should be strengthened. During the fever period, it is advisable to eat light and easily digestible food. For patients with high fever and loss of body fluid, pear juice, apple juice, watermelon juice, etc. can be given to drink, but it should not be iced.
